About

Pasquale Ferrara is a scholar working on Computer Vision and Pattern Recognition, Media Technology and Signal Processing. According to data from OpenAlex, Pasquale Ferrara has authored 19 papers receiving a total of 495 indexed citations (citations by other indexed papers that have themselves been cited), including 12 papers in Computer Vision and Pattern Recognition, 5 papers in Media Technology and 3 papers in Signal Processing. Recurrent topics in Pasquale Ferrara's work include Digital Media Forensic Detection (9 papers), Advanced Steganography and Watermarking Techniques (6 papers) and Image Processing Techniques and Applications (4 papers). Pasquale Ferrara is often cited by papers focused on Digital Media Forensic Detection (9 papers), Advanced Steganography and Watermarking Techniques (6 papers) and Image Processing Techniques and Applications (4 papers). Pasquale Ferrara collaborates with scholars based in Italy, Brazil and Belgium. Pasquale Ferrara's co-authors include Alessandro Piva, Alessia De Rosa, Tiziano Bianchi, Laurent Beslay, Mauro Barni, Zanoni Dias, Anderson Rocha, Francesco Benedetto, Francesca Uccheddu and Marta Niccolini and has published in prestigious journals such as Sensors, IEEE Transactions on Information Forensics and Security and Journal of Visual Communication and Image Representation.
